Checking Radiator
INFOID:0000000005260583
Check radiator for mud or clogging. If necessary, clean radiator as follows.
CAUTION:
• Be careful not to bend or damage the radiator fins.
• When radiator is cleaned without removal, remove all surrounding parts such as cooling fan, radia-
tor shroud and horns. Then tape the harness and electrical connectors to prevent water from enter-
ing.
1. Apply water by hose to the back side of the radiator core vertically downward.
2. Apply water again to all radiator core surfaces.
3. Stop washing when dirt and debris no longer flow out from the radiator.
4. Blow air into the back side of radiator core vertically downward.
• Use compressed air lower than 490 kPa (5 kg/cm
2
, 71 psi) and keep distance more than 30 cm (11.8 in).

WATER PUMP
Exploded View
INFOID:0000000005260587
Removal and Installation
INFOID:0000000005260588
CAUTION:
• When removing water pump, be careful not to get engine coolant on drive belt.
• Water pump cannot be disassembled and should be replaced as a unit.
• After installing water pump, connect hoses and clamps securely, then check for leaks.
REMOVAL
1. Remove engine front under cover. Refer to
EXT-14, "Removal and Installation"
2. Drain engine coolant from the radiator. Refer to
CO-40, "Changing Engine Coolant"
CAUTION:
• Perform when the engine is cold.
• Do not spill engine coolant on drive belt.
3. Remove the engine room cover. Refer to
EM-160, "Removal and Installation"
4. Remove the air duct and resonator assembly. Refer to
EM-161, "Removal and Installation"
5. Remove drive belt. Refer to
EM-149, "Removal and Installation"
6. Remove reservoir tank hose from radiator shroud (upper).
7. Remove reservoir tank hose from engine.
8. Remove radiator hose (upper).
CAUTION:
Do not spill engine coolant on drive belt.
9. Remove the radiator hose (lower).
10. Remove the A/T fluid cooler hose from the radiator.
11. Remove the radiator shroud (lower) and position aside.
• Release the tabs, pull radiator shroud (lower) rearwards and
down to remove.

12. Remove the radiator shroud (upper) bolts and remove the radia-
tor shroud (upper) (A).
13. Remove the engine cooling fan (crankshaft driven type). Refer to
CO-48, "Removal and Installation
14. Remove the water pump pulley.
15. Remove the water pump.
• Engine coolant will leak from the cylinder block, so have a receptacle ready below.
CAUTION:
Handle water pump vane so that it does not contact any other parts.
INSPECTION AFTER REMOVAL
• Visually check that there is no significant dirt or rust on the water
pump body and vane.
• Make sure there is no looseness in the vane shaft, and that it turns
smoothly when rotated by hand.
• Replace the water pump, if necessary.
INSTALLATION
Installation is in the reverse order of removal.
• After installation bleed the air from the cooling system. Refer to
CO-40, "Changing Engine Coolant"
.
INSPECTION AFTER INSTALLATION
• Check for leaks of engine coolant. Refer to
.
• Start and warm up engine. Visually check for leaks of engine coolant.
